Nous explorerons également la détermination du nombre de lignes dans chaque groupe en associant la fonction GroupBy () avec la fonction Pandas Count.
Pandas groupby () avec size ()
Pour déterminer le nombre de lignes dans chaque groupe, nous pouvons utiliser la fonction de taille. Considérez un exemple de dataframe comme indiqué:
Pour regrouper les données en fonction du Colonne de release_year, Nous pouvons exécuter le code:
df.groupby ('release_year').taille()Le code ci-dessus regroupe le dataframe sur la colonne 'release_year' et renvoie le nombre de lignes dans chaque groupe. La sortie résultante est comme indiqué.
Pandas Groupby Count ()
Nous pouvons également utiliser la fonction Count () avec le groupe (). Cela devrait retourner le nombre de chaque colonne de chaque groupe.
Un exemple est comme indiqué:
df.groupby ('release_year').compter()Le code ci-dessus doit renvoyer un exemple de sortie comme indiqué:
Dans cet exemple, la fonction renvoie le nombre de valeurs pour chaque groupe et colonne.
Fermeture
Ce court tutoriel vous guide sur la façon d'utiliser la fonction groupby () à côté de la fonction de taille et de count () dans un pandas dataframe.